By Alex Girardi

 It’s large, and also called the Large Hadron Collider.  World’s Largest and highest energy particle accelarator.

 CERN is the European Organization for Nuclear Research.  Collaboration of thousands of scientists and engineers.

 10 Sept 2008 successfully fires protons around the entire tunnel.  19 Sept 2008 Magnetic Quench occurs causing a loss of 6 tonnes of liquid helium.
